Best Landmarks near Zinal
More about Zinal
Discover the beauty of Zinal, Switzerland, where stunning alpine landscapes meet thrilling outdoor adventures in every season.
Tell me more about ZinalDiscover the beauty of Zinal, Switzerland, where stunning alpine landscapes meet thrilling outdoor adventures in every season.
Tell me more about Zinal